I'll say. Best baseball program in that state. They are the reason Mizzou isn't better than they are. Just look at the Missouri State Bears baseball stadium, Hammons Field... Capacity, 8,000. It also has 28 luxury suites, five party decks, six food and beverage outlets, a souvenir shop and a club lounge. Now compare that to Mizzou's Taylor Stadium at Simmons Field... Capacity, 3,031. No suites. Huge gulf between those two in-state programs.
Certainly, the facility in Springfield is a lot better than the one in Columbia, but, unfortunately for Mo. State, who is in the discussion for a national seed, what I'm hearing is that it won't be available to host a super regional because the minor league team is in town that weekend. So, even if Mo. State were to get a national seed, they would end up going on the road for the super. That might be the committee's out for handling the MVC if DBU doesn't win the tournament--give a national seed to Mo. State, and pair them up with whatever SEC team just misses the cut.
Posted on 5/19/15 at 4:14 pm to twk
Could very well happen that way. But Missouri State could also host a Saturday-Monday Super Regional if the AA team reschedules games to accommodate them. The Springfield Cardinals are off on that Monday so they could play a DH on Friday and squeeze in the other game of the three-game series whenever.
